We are building GenAI-powered web experiences with intuitive UI and low-latency integrations to bring automation into everyday enterprise workflows. As a
Chief Full Stack Software Engineer
, you will lead frontend UX patterns, reusable component libraries, and full-stack delivery across React/TypeScript/Vue and Python microservices on AWS. Apply now to help scale trusted AI experiences across the organization
Responsibilities
- Architect and deliver end-to-end GenAI-powered applications with intuitive web UIs and fast client-side API integrations
- Engineer responsive, accessible frontend experiences optimized for streaming responses and low latency
- Develop and evolve reusable frontend components, custom hooks, and design systems for enterprise GenAI applications
- Implement LLM-driven features using frameworks like LangChain or LlamaIndex with OpenAI, Claude, or Gemini
- Partner with designers and product managers to iterate quickly on AI UX patterns including chat assistants, prompt builders, and feedback loops
- Enforce security, accessibility, observability, and test coverage across client-side and full-stack work
- Create high-performance, accessible web UIs for AI interaction patterns such as streaming text, prompt inputs, citations, and summaries
- Maintain shared component and hook libraries so internal teams can embed GenAI capabilities into their applications
- Deliver UI components that increase transparency, observability, and user confidence in AI-generated outputs
Requirements
- Proven track record with React, TypeScript, or Vue in production for enterprise web applications (7+ years)
- Extensive full-stack engineering experience delivering frontend UIs, REST APIs, and microservices (7+ years)
- Hands-on background integrating GenAI features, LLM APIs, and prompt UI patterns into web applications (3+ years)
- Advanced Python backend development skills,
including building and consuming cloud microservices on AWS with Docker and REST APIs (3+ years)
- Demonstrated ability to build, document, and maintain reusable component libraries, design systems, and custom hooks
- English proficiency at B2+ (Upper-Intermediate) level
- Working knowledge of GraphQL for client-server data interactions
- Practical experience with LangChain or LlamaIndex in JavaScript/Node.js contexts
- Familiarity with Model Context Protocol concepts and integration considerations
- Exposure to React Native for shared UI patterns across web and mobile surfaces
- Understanding of vector databases and embedding concepts used in RAG-style applications
Nice to have
- Familiarity with real-time streaming UX patterns such as SSE/WebSockets, prompt builders, citations, and summary UI components
- Knowledge of WCAG 2.1 AA compliance and accessible UI component architecture
- Skills in client-side or Node.js LangChain, LangGraph, or LlamaIndex orchestration
- Familiarity with RAG pipelines, vector search tools like Pinecone or OpenSearch, and embedding concepts
- Background in AI evaluation tooling, feedback loops, and guardrails in user interfaces
